Help! m660i vs p990i?
Hi all,
Looking @ expansys, the UK only has the m600i, and the p990i. My uncle has the m660i (probably few diffs) but I did notice the lack of a camera, which has me leaning towards the 990i. What I do like about the 660 is that it is SMALL for a PDA phone, but the 990i does seem massive. Any thoughts on this? Comments are much needed

I had a P900, still do, and I really like(d) it. It had some rough treatment from myself, for instance the plastic underneath the keypad had broken away, a blemish on the screen from where I sat on it on a box of tic-tacs, that kind of thing
![]() The software is good, although on the P900 it was a little slow, the CPU seemed underpowered but I'm sure this has been fixed in the P990. As an example, I could text faster than predictive text could keep up, and keypad presses when writing a text would slow down horribly if there was an incoming call or text. I upgraded to an HTC Wizard (MDA Vario), which I love (but you won't, it runs Windows ). Theres still a few things about the Sony I wish it had, and to a certain extent, vice versa.OOoooooooh, how could I forget? The one thing in the P900 that REALLY irritated me, and I would be shocked to see if this wasn't fixed in the P990, was the way draft messages worked. If you wrote a text, or email, or whatever, and went off to go do something else it would save it as a draft, excellent. No. You could not get back to that draft via the keypad, you have to open up the phone, get to the drafts folder, then close it again and continue writing the message. Why oh why could this not be done via the keypad?! Nothing to do with the P990i, but maybe useful none the less? Stuff to investigate anyway

Have had a SE P800, the predecessotr to the P900. Have since upgrade to a Windows Mobile 5 phone. Althought the new phone is a lot more powerful, the SE was easy to use, less buggy and usually ran things faster. The Symbian operating system (used by the P-series phone) is a lot less resource hungry than WM5 IMO.

Software-wise, they're almost identical. The main differences are that the P990i has a 2MP camera and 802.11b WiFi, whilst the m600i is a lot thinner.
If you can live without a camera and WiFi, I'd go for the m600i. |
